Average Salary

In Oman, the average monthly salary across all sectors typically ranges from OMR 800 – 2,000 ($2,100 - $5,200), depending on role and experience. Salaries are generally tax-free, which significantly increases take-home pay.

Engineers and professionals in the energy and oil & gas sectors tend to earn above the national average – general engineering roles often fall in the OMR 1,200 – 1,800 range ($3,100 - $4,700), while experienced energy or gas engineers can earn OMR 2,000 – 4,000+ per month ($5,200 - $10,400+), particularly with international employers. Expat compensation packages frequently include housing, transport, and other allowances, further enhancing overall earnings.

Common types of Employment or Contracting

In Oman there are several types of work arrangements, each with its own structure, benefits, and legal framework.

Common types of employment

Permanent/Full Time (al Tawẓīf al Dāʾim) – Standard long-term employment with full statutory benefits such as leave, end-of-service pay, and allowances Fixed-term/contract (al Tawẓīf bi-ʿAqd Muḥaddad al Muddah) - Employment for a defined period with similar benefits, ending when the contract expires Part-time (al ʿAmal al Juzʾī) - Reduced hours with pro-rata benefits, common in retail or hospitality Temporary/casual (al ʿAmal al Muʾaqqat) - Short-term work with minimal benefits

Common types of contracting

Independent contractor/freelancer (al Mutʿāqid al Mustaqill) - Works on projects with no statutory benefits; responsible for own invoicing and insurance Consultancy contract (ʿAqd Istishārī) - Provides professional services under a defined scope and payment Fixed-price/project contract (ʿAqd Bi al Mablagh al Thābit) - Paid a flat fee for completing a project, managing time and costs independently Time & materials contract (ʿAqd Bi al Waqt Wa al Mawād) – Paid for hours worked plus materials, flexible where project scope may change

Living in Oman

Life in Oman offers a comfortable, relaxed lifestyle with a culturally diverse population, including large expatriate communities from South Asia, the Philippines, and the Arab world. Cities like Muscat and Salalah are more expensive to live in, while smaller towns and suburbs are more affordable. The cost of living is generally lower than many GCC countries, with housing typically the largest expense.

  • The average cost of a weekly grocery shop for a small family is OMR 15 – 25 ($40 - $65)
  • Monthly rent typically costs between OMR 300 – 900 ($780 - $2,340)
  • Monthly childcare costs range from OMR 50 – 120 ($130 - $310)
  • A litre of petrol typically costs OMR 0.24 ($0.62), while a litre of diesel costs OMR 0.26 ($0.67)

Vehicles drive on the right-hand side of the road. Residents of GCC countries can exchange their existing licences for an Omani licence without taking a test. Other expats must apply through the Royal Oman Police, provide a residency card, passport, and health certificate, complete a driving course, and pass a theory and practical test. While an International Driving Permit may be used temporarily, a full Omani licence is required for long-term residents.

Weather in Oman

Oman has a hot desert climate, with hot summers and mild winters. Summer temperatures can reach 38-45°C, while winter is pleasant, with highs of 24-30°C and cooler nights around 14-20°C. Rain is rare, and the country is sunny year-round.

Language and integration support

In Oman, Arabic is the official language, but English is widely spoken in business, schools, and public services. International schools, private Arabic courses, and active expat communities help newcomers integrate, while government services and healthcare often provide English-language support. Learning some Arabic can enhance social and cultural integration, and participating in local festivals and visiting heritage sites helps expats better understand and respect Omani customs.
